1

verb

Meaning 1

To run a process that collects fragments of files and sorts them into contiguous sections on one or more hard disks or hard disk partitions, thus speeding up file management.

History

Etymology

Etymology tree Proto-Indo-European *de Proto-Indo-European *-h1 Proto-Indo-European *déh1 Proto-Italic *dē Latin dē Latin dē-der. English de- English fragment English defragment From de- + fragment.
